English[edit]
Etymology[edit]
From a reversal of the first syllable of the word spectrum.
Pronunciation[edit]
Noun[edit]
cepstrum (plural cepstra)
- (signal processing) The inverse Fourier transform of the logarithm of a magnitude spectrum; used especially in voice analysis.
